public inbox for ipfire-scm@lists.ipfire.org
 help / color / mirror / Atom feed
* [git.ipfire.org] IPFire 2.x development tree branch, next, updated. ffafaa71a6970a8c3d0942247feb37facfe24d25
@ 2021-03-02 18:56 Michael Tremer
  0 siblings, 0 replies; only message in thread
From: Michael Tremer @ 2021-03-02 18:56 UTC (permalink / raw)
  To: ipfire-scm

[-- Attachment #1: Type: text/plain, Size: 13897 bytes --]

This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"IPFire 2.x development tree".

The branch, next has been updated
       via  ffafaa71a6970a8c3d0942247feb37facfe24d25 (commit)
       via  4eaa5b91763762e59f8456305bc15922ec92e370 (commit)
      from  69b3d63b82ad63d6d0ed3334a81bfe472b81a21a (commit)

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.

- Log -----------------------------------------------------------------
commit ffafaa71a6970a8c3d0942247feb37facfe24d25
Author: Michael Tremer <michael.tremer(a)ipfire.org>
Date:   Tue Mar 2 18:43:06 2021 +0000

    firewall: Remove ALGs from UI
    
    This change drops the UIs that could enable ALGs for various protocols.
    
    Those have been all forcibly disabled because "NAT Slipstream".
    
    Signed-off-by: Stefan Schantl <stefan.schantl(a)ipfire.org>
    Signed-off-by: Peter Müller <peter.mueller(a)ipfire.org>
    Signed-off-by: Michael Tremer <michael.tremer(a)ipfire.org>

commit 4eaa5b91763762e59f8456305bc15922ec92e370
Author: Michael Tremer <michael.tremer(a)ipfire.org>
Date:   Tue Mar 2 18:35:13 2021 +0000

    core155: Disable all connection tracking helpers
    
    Signed-off-by: Michael Tremer <michael.tremer(a)ipfire.org>

-----------------------------------------------------------------------

Summary of changes:
 config/rootfiles/core/155/filelists/files |  1 +
 config/rootfiles/core/155/update.sh       |  4 ++
 doc/language_issues.de                    |  1 +
 doc/language_issues.en                    |  1 -
 doc/language_issues.es                    |  1 -
 doc/language_issues.fr                    |  1 +
 doc/language_issues.it                    |  1 -
 doc/language_issues.nl                    |  1 -
 doc/language_issues.pl                    |  1 -
 doc/language_issues.ru                    |  1 -
 doc/language_issues.tr                    |  1 +
 html/cgi-bin/optionsfw.cgi                | 70 -------------------------------
 12 files changed, 8 insertions(+), 76 deletions(-)

Difference in files:
diff --git a/config/rootfiles/core/155/filelists/files b/config/rootfiles/core/155/filelists/files
index 83979493f..c209e5485 100644
--- a/config/rootfiles/core/155/filelists/files
+++ b/config/rootfiles/core/155/filelists/files
@@ -1,4 +1,5 @@
 srv/web/ipfire/cgi-bin/country.cgi
+srv/web/ipfire/cgi-bin/optionsfw.cgi
 srv/web/ipfire/cgi-bin/wirelessclient.cgi
 srv/web/ipfire/cgi-bin/zoneconf.cgi
 srv/web/ipfire/html/include/zoneconf.js
diff --git a/config/rootfiles/core/155/update.sh b/config/rootfiles/core/155/update.sh
index 5c7a3d3a9..b0e8f9ad8 100644
--- a/config/rootfiles/core/155/update.sh
+++ b/config/rootfiles/core/155/update.sh
@@ -60,6 +60,10 @@ extract_files
 # update linker config
 ldconfig
 
+# Disable all connection tracking helper
+sed -E -e "s/^CONNTRACK_(.*?)=on/CONNTRACK_\1=off/g" \
+	-i /var/ipfire/firewall/optionsfw
+
 # Update Language cache
 /usr/local/bin/update-lang-cache
 
diff --git a/doc/language_issues.de b/doc/language_issues.de
index 0e13af562..8fa34fb4c 100644
--- a/doc/language_issues.de
+++ b/doc/language_issues.de
@@ -112,6 +112,7 @@ WARNING: translation string unused: alt information
 WARNING: translation string unused: alt ovpn
 WARNING: translation string unused: alt vpn
 WARNING: translation string unused: and
+WARNING: translation string unused: application layer gateways
 WARNING: translation string unused: apply
 WARNING: translation string unused: archive not exist
 WARNING: translation string unused: attemps
diff --git a/doc/language_issues.en b/doc/language_issues.en
index 6e30eb995..7819541c2 100644
--- a/doc/language_issues.en
+++ b/doc/language_issues.en
@@ -320,7 +320,6 @@ WARNING: untranslated string: alt proxy = Proxy
 WARNING: untranslated string: alt services = Services
 WARNING: untranslated string: alt system = System
 WARNING: untranslated string: apcupsd = APC-UPS status
-WARNING: untranslated string: application layer gateways = Application Layer Gateways
 WARNING: untranslated string: april = April
 WARNING: untranslated string: are you sure = Are you sure?
 WARNING: untranslated string: arp table entries = ARP Table Entries
diff --git a/doc/language_issues.es b/doc/language_issues.es
index a54428362..952321fbe 100644
--- a/doc/language_issues.es
+++ b/doc/language_issues.es
@@ -811,7 +811,6 @@ WARNING: untranslated string: advproxy wpad notice = Notice: For WPAD/PAC to wor
 WARNING: untranslated string: advproxy wpad title = Web Proxy Auto-Discovery Protocol (WPAD) / Proxy Auto-Config (PAC)
 WARNING: untranslated string: advproxy wpad view pac = Open PAC File
 WARNING: untranslated string: age second = second
-WARNING: untranslated string: application layer gateways = Application Layer Gateways
 WARNING: untranslated string: asn lookup failed = AS lookup failed
 WARNING: untranslated string: atm device = Device:
 WARNING: untranslated string: attention = ATTENTION
diff --git a/doc/language_issues.fr b/doc/language_issues.fr
index 942be73ec..9fe5ca21c 100644
--- a/doc/language_issues.fr
+++ b/doc/language_issues.fr
@@ -117,6 +117,7 @@ WARNING: translation string unused: alt information
 WARNING: translation string unused: alt ovpn
 WARNING: translation string unused: alt vpn
 WARNING: translation string unused: and
+WARNING: translation string unused: application layer gateways
 WARNING: translation string unused: apply
 WARNING: translation string unused: archive not exist
 WARNING: translation string unused: attemps
diff --git a/doc/language_issues.it b/doc/language_issues.it
index 98074e59f..29c9c7d58 100644
--- a/doc/language_issues.it
+++ b/doc/language_issues.it
@@ -898,7 +898,6 @@ WARNING: untranslated string: advproxy wpad label dst_noproxy_url = Excluded URL
 WARNING: untranslated string: advproxy wpad notice = Notice: For WPAD/PAC to work properly, furtcher changes need to be made. Please see the <a href="https://wiki.ipfire.org/configuration/network/proxy/extend/wpad" target="_blank">Wiki</a>.
 WARNING: untranslated string: advproxy wpad title = Web Proxy Auto-Discovery Protocol (WPAD) / Proxy Auto-Config (PAC)
 WARNING: untranslated string: advproxy wpad view pac = Open PAC File
-WARNING: untranslated string: application layer gateways = Application Layer Gateways
 WARNING: untranslated string: asn lookup failed = AS lookup failed
 WARNING: untranslated string: autonomous system = Autonomous System
 WARNING: untranslated string: block = Block
diff --git a/doc/language_issues.nl b/doc/language_issues.nl
index 8eebbd57f..d6cad0dee 100644
--- a/doc/language_issues.nl
+++ b/doc/language_issues.nl
@@ -892,7 +892,6 @@ WARNING: untranslated string: advproxy wpad label dst_noproxy_url = Excluded URL
 WARNING: untranslated string: advproxy wpad notice = Notice: For WPAD/PAC to work properly, furtcher changes need to be made. Please see the <a href="https://wiki.ipfire.org/configuration/network/proxy/extend/wpad" target="_blank">Wiki</a>.
 WARNING: untranslated string: advproxy wpad title = Web Proxy Auto-Discovery Protocol (WPAD) / Proxy Auto-Config (PAC)
 WARNING: untranslated string: advproxy wpad view pac = Open PAC File
-WARNING: untranslated string: application layer gateways = Application Layer Gateways
 WARNING: untranslated string: asn lookup failed = AS lookup failed
 WARNING: untranslated string: atm device = Device:
 WARNING: untranslated string: autonomous system = Autonomous System
diff --git a/doc/language_issues.pl b/doc/language_issues.pl
index f1a475648..b8fba938f 100644
--- a/doc/language_issues.pl
+++ b/doc/language_issues.pl
@@ -826,7 +826,6 @@ WARNING: untranslated string: advproxy wpad notice = Notice: For WPAD/PAC to wor
 WARNING: untranslated string: advproxy wpad title = Web Proxy Auto-Discovery Protocol (WPAD) / Proxy Auto-Config (PAC)
 WARNING: untranslated string: advproxy wpad view pac = Open PAC File
 WARNING: untranslated string: age second = second
-WARNING: untranslated string: application layer gateways = Application Layer Gateways
 WARNING: untranslated string: asn lookup failed = AS lookup failed
 WARNING: untranslated string: atm device = Device:
 WARNING: untranslated string: attention = ATTENTION
diff --git a/doc/language_issues.ru b/doc/language_issues.ru
index 43c1f8c08..d507911f1 100644
--- a/doc/language_issues.ru
+++ b/doc/language_issues.ru
@@ -822,7 +822,6 @@ WARNING: untranslated string: advproxy wpad notice = Notice: For WPAD/PAC to wor
 WARNING: untranslated string: advproxy wpad title = Web Proxy Auto-Discovery Protocol (WPAD) / Proxy Auto-Config (PAC)
 WARNING: untranslated string: advproxy wpad view pac = Open PAC File
 WARNING: untranslated string: age second = second
-WARNING: untranslated string: application layer gateways = Application Layer Gateways
 WARNING: untranslated string: asn lookup failed = AS lookup failed
 WARNING: untranslated string: atm device = Device:
 WARNING: untranslated string: attention = ATTENTION
diff --git a/doc/language_issues.tr b/doc/language_issues.tr
index 439a58890..04343d527 100644
--- a/doc/language_issues.tr
+++ b/doc/language_issues.tr
@@ -114,6 +114,7 @@ WARNING: translation string unused: alt ovpn
 WARNING: translation string unused: alt vpn
 WARNING: translation string unused: and
 WARNING: translation string unused: ansi t1.483
+WARNING: translation string unused: application layer gateways
 WARNING: translation string unused: apply
 WARNING: translation string unused: archive not exist
 WARNING: translation string unused: attemps
diff --git a/html/cgi-bin/optionsfw.cgi b/html/cgi-bin/optionsfw.cgi
index 8c996802c..321642e82 100644
--- a/html/cgi-bin/optionsfw.cgi
+++ b/html/cgi-bin/optionsfw.cgi
@@ -128,24 +128,6 @@ $checked{'SHOWTABLES'}{$settings{'SHOWTABLES'}} = "checked='checked'";
 $checked{'SHOWDROPDOWN'}{'off'} = '';
 $checked{'SHOWDROPDOWN'}{'on'} = '';
 $checked{'SHOWDROPDOWN'}{$settings{'SHOWDROPDOWN'}} = "checked='checked'";
-$checked{'CONNTRACK_FTP'}{'off'} = '';
-$checked{'CONNTRACK_FTP'}{'on'} = '';
-$checked{'CONNTRACK_FTP'}{$settings{'CONNTRACK_FTP'}} = "checked='checked'";
-$checked{'CONNTRACK_H323'}{'off'} = '';
-$checked{'CONNTRACK_H323'}{'on'} = '';
-$checked{'CONNTRACK_H323'}{$settings{'CONNTRACK_H323'}} = "checked='checked'";
-$checked{'CONNTRACK_IRC'}{'off'} = '';
-$checked{'CONNTRACK_IRC'}{'on'} = '';
-$checked{'CONNTRACK_IRC'}{$settings{'CONNTRACK_IRC'}} = "checked='checked'";
-$checked{'CONNTRACK_PPTP'}{'off'} = '';
-$checked{'CONNTRACK_PPTP'}{'on'} = '';
-$checked{'CONNTRACK_PPTP'}{$settings{'CONNTRACK_PPTP'}} = "checked='checked'";
-$checked{'CONNTRACK_SIP'}{'off'} = '';
-$checked{'CONNTRACK_SIP'}{'on'} = '';
-$checked{'CONNTRACK_SIP'}{$settings{'CONNTRACK_SIP'}} = "checked='checked'";
-$checked{'CONNTRACK_TFTP'}{'off'} = '';
-$checked{'CONNTRACK_TFTP'}{'on'} = '';
-$checked{'CONNTRACK_TFTP'}{$settings{'CONNTRACK_TFTP'}} = "checked='checked'";
 $selected{'FWPOLICY'}{$settings{'FWPOLICY'}}= 'selected';
 $selected{'FWPOLICY1'}{$settings{'FWPOLICY1'}}= 'selected';
 $selected{'FWPOLICY2'}{$settings{'FWPOLICY2'}}= 'selected';
@@ -251,58 +233,6 @@ END
 																						<input type='radio' name='SHOWDROPDOWN' value='off' $checked{'SHOWDROPDOWN'}{'off'} /> $Lang::tr{'off'}</td></tr>
 </table>
 
-<br />
-
-<table width='95%' cellspacing='0'>
-	<tr bgcolor='$color{'color20'}'>
-		<td colspan='2' align='left'>
-			<b>$Lang::tr{'application layer gateways'}</b>
-		</td>
-	</tr>
-	<tr>
-		<td align='left' width='60%'>FTP</td>
-		<td align='left'>
-			$Lang::tr{'on'} <input type='radio' name='CONNTRACK_FTP' value='on' $checked{'CONNTRACK_FTP'}{'on'} /> /
-			<input type='radio' name='CONNTRACK_FTP' value='off' $checked{'CONNTRACK_FTP'}{'off'} /> $Lang::tr{'off'}
-		</td>
-	</tr>
-	<tr>
-		<td align='left' width='60%'>H.323</td>
-		<td align='left'>
-			$Lang::tr{'on'} <input type='radio' name='CONNTRACK_H323' value='on' $checked{'CONNTRACK_H323'}{'on'} /> /
-			<input type='radio' name='CONNTRACK_H323' value='off' $checked{'CONNTRACK_H323'}{'off'} /> $Lang::tr{'off'}
-		</td>
-	</tr>
-	<tr>
-		<td align='left' width='60%'>IRC</td>
-		<td align='left'>
-			$Lang::tr{'on'} <input type='radio' name='CONNTRACK_IRC' value='on' $checked{'CONNTRACK_IRC'}{'on'} /> /
-			<input type='radio' name='CONNTRACK_IRC' value='off' $checked{'CONNTRACK_IRC'}{'off'} /> $Lang::tr{'off'}
-		</td>
-	</tr>
-	<tr>
-		<td align='left' width='60%'>PPTP</td>
-		<td align='left'>
-			$Lang::tr{'on'} <input type='radio' name='CONNTRACK_PPTP' value='on' $checked{'CONNTRACK_PPTP'}{'on'} /> /
-			<input type='radio' name='CONNTRACK_PPTP' value='off' $checked{'CONNTRACK_PPTP'}{'off'} /> $Lang::tr{'off'}
-		</td>
-	</tr>
-	<tr>
-		<td align='left' width='60%'>SIP</td>
-		<td align='left'>
-			$Lang::tr{'on'} <input type='radio' name='CONNTRACK_SIP' value='on' $checked{'CONNTRACK_SIP'}{'on'} /> /
-			<input type='radio' name='CONNTRACK_SIP' value='off' $checked{'CONNTRACK_SIP'}{'off'} /> $Lang::tr{'off'}
-		</td>
-	</tr>
-	<tr>
-		<td align='left' width='60%'>TFTP</td>
-		<td align='left'>
-			$Lang::tr{'on'} <input type='radio' name='CONNTRACK_TFTP' value='on' $checked{'CONNTRACK_TFTP'}{'on'} /> /
-			<input type='radio' name='CONNTRACK_TFTP' value='off' $checked{'CONNTRACK_TFTP'}{'off'} /> $Lang::tr{'off'}
-		</td>
-	</tr>
-</table>
-
 <br />
 <table width='95%' cellspacing='0'>
 <tr bgcolor='$color{'color20'}'><td colspan='2' align='left'><b>$Lang::tr{'fw default drop'}</b></td></tr>


hooks/post-receive
--
IPFire 2.x development tree

^ permalink raw reply	[flat|nested] only message in thread

only message in thread, other threads:[~2021-03-02 18:56 UTC | newest]

Thread overview: (only message) (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2021-03-02 18:56 [git.ipfire.org] IPFire 2.x development tree branch, next, updated. ffafaa71a6970a8c3d0942247feb37facfe24d25 Michael Tremer

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ox